Job Description
Honeywell Aerospace is seeking a Project Engineer I to join our Actuation Systems team, where you will be integral in creating design solutions for electromechanical actuation systems across the aerospace industry developing flight control actuation systems on the next generation of aircraft. You will be involved in every aspect of the system life cycle; from the initial design concepts through product end of life.
You will report to the Sr. Engineering Program Manager and work out of our Tempe site on a hybrid work schedule. Please note that the new hires are expected to work fully onsite for the first 90 days.
